Side note Stratagems I like:

 

 

: Sorcerous Infusion: 1 CP: After a model basically passes a test on a 9 or higher (can be modified result!) then you'd play this for 1 CP and regain D3 lost wounds. Or return a lost wound. Basically a "triggered" Strat that is actually better than Cult of Time's psychic power imo.

 

Indomitable Foes: 1CP. After Rubrics or SOT are targeted, increase their invulns by 1 (to a max of 3) Nice. Can be plopped on top of the psychic power too, if necessary. 

 

Yoked Automata: 2 CP (So worth it). Your (non-Tzaangor) charcter gets chaged..... your Rubrics and SoT can Heroically Intervene  from within 12" on 2D6   I love this. NO more picking on Sorcs. Now as lethargic as those units are in CC, I believe this will trigger Hatefull assault as well. 

 

Adepts of the Immaterium: 1CP. Suffered a Perils on a character or unit that you can't CP re roll? Cancel it for 1 CP. (Great for rolling boxcars on Smite!)

 

These strats really help make the Rubrics and SOT much more valid. I'm perhaps most happy with this from the book!

Also Daemons of Tzeentch give you access to a very nifty trick, there is a stratagem that states: 2CP Choose a Daemons of Tzeentch character, until the end of the phase re-roll all the failed Psychic Tests for Tzeentch Daemons characters within 6" from this model.

Well this affects also the DPoT in the TS detachment and all the characters on disc (Ahriman and Exalted on disc) get the daemon key word so suddenly they are Daemons of Tzeentch and get affected by this, I generally use it on first turn as it almost guarantees all successful casts for LoC, the Changeling, 2 DPoT and Ahriman as I keep them close there to benefit from it.

But yeah when you're running the LoC you're making him the warlord 90% of the time, I hope when daemons are featured in PA they'll get the same 1 trait for 1 CP stratagem as TS did, which will make this combo far less restrictive
